A leading healthcare organization in Tennessee is seeking a highly skilled Senior Network Engineer (WAN) to join their remote team at Tandym Group.


Key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ate and direct projects and teams to ensure seamless network operations.
  • Provide technical solutions to complex business problems, leveraging expertise in network hardware and software.
  • Make recommendations within established guidelines and policies, ensuring alignment with company objectives.
  • Schedule resources as needed to provide services, including potential after-hours support.

Requirements:
  • 9-12 years of technical experience with server and network hardware/software.
  • Extensive knowledge and experience with design and use of network hardware and software.
  • WAN Palo Alto Firewall/Panorama experience, including troubleshooting, rule creation, and optimization.
  • Experience with SASE deployment and support, or ZeroTrust architecture.
  • Proficiency in DDos, BGP, WAN, DNS, and SD-WAN technologies.
  • Agile/Scrum familiarity, with experience working in sprints using user story/feature concepts.
  • Experience with Agent-Based Network Segmentation using Illumio, Application Dependency Mapping, or Guardicore.

Desired Skills:
  • Related certifications, such as CompTIA or Cisco.
  • Experience with Akamai and Netskope technologies.
